Output 093fd936b1f2e6d7906895d2412b3c500bb47d2f01b85be3e453be840858407e:3

value
9513156
script pubkey
OP_0 OP_PUSHBYTES_32 59fb40f28df64dc9646399d43f8e6ab95d0e6d29c2a365ab174b566e595b44b2
address
bc1qt8a5pu5d7exujerrn82rlrn2h9wsumffc23kt2chfdtxuk2mgjeqtttg5r
transaction
093fd936b1f2e6d7906895d2412b3c500bb47d2f01b85be3e453be840858407e
spent
true